NOLF2 TelephoneBug

A Telephone Bug.

Developed by Santa at UNITY, the Telephone Bug (aka the Telephone Monitoring Device) is a gadget that was used to record and play back conversations on Telephones. It can be a useful item in gathering intelligence. As the device is disguised as a ladybug, it can be carried openly without alarming Civilians.

According to the August 7, 1965 audio diary of Melvin Blitzny, he had just received his Spy Training Kit which included a Tape Recorder, a UNITY Field Manual and a telephone monitoring device.

In order to infiltrate the headquarters of the H.A.R.M. India branch, Kamal Khubchandani provided Cate Archer with a UNITY developed Telephone Bug. Archer needed to place it on the telephone of Balaji Malpani (located at his apartment within the Hotel Happy Guest) so she can discover the password of the day.

Once inside the India Branch headquarters, Archer then placed a Telephone Bug on the telephone in the office of Anoop Banerjee. From the recording she was able to discover that Banerjee had been having trouble with the India branch of Evil Alliance.

Having finally gained access to the H.A.R.M. India Branch, Santa gave Archer the task of planting three more Telephone Bugs through out the compound. Other agents would be tasked with collecting the bugs at a later time.

When Pierre the Mime King and his Mimes invaded the UNITY Headquarters in England, Pierre bugged the telephone in the office of Dr. Schenker. From this he was able to discover that Archer was planning to rescue Magnus Armstrong from the H.A.R.M. Underwater Base located in the Aegean Sea.

It is not known how Pierre got a hold of a UNITY Telephone Bug.

Trivia[]

  • While carrying the telephone bug Archer will "play" with it by making the bug walk.
